After creating your Pokémon GO account, you may link an additional login provider (Facebook or Google). Once linked, you’ll be able to sign into Pokémon GO using any of the login providers linked to your account. You may only have one login per login provider (e.g., only one Facebook profile or Google Account can be connected at a time).Some reasons we advise having multiple login providers include:
- If you created an account using a non-permanent email address (e.g. a work or school email address) that you may lose access to in the future.
- If the single login provider you’ve chosen is experiencing an interruption in service, you will be able to log in using a different provider.
- If you choose to change the login provider (Facebook or Google) account to which your Pokémon GO account is linked.
Trainers who first created an account with Facebook or Google cannot link a Pokémon Trainer’s Club (PTC) account to their Pokémon GO account; however, Trainers who first created accounts through PTC can link additional accounts through the methods provided in this article.Note: Linking multiple login providers is not available to child accounts. Trainers with child accounts will not see the option in the Settings menu.Important note if you play other Niantic games: Account linking and unlinking takes effect across all Niantic products. Unlinking a login provider that is used for multiple Niantic games will unlink the login provider for all of those games. For example: if you’re unlinking a Facebook account from your Pokémon GO account, you will no longer be able to log into any other Niantic game with Facebook.

If you receive an error message when attempting to link a login provider to your account, it is often because that Facebook, Google, or PTC account is already linked to another Pokémon GO account.
To unlink a login provider:
To disconnect a login provider from your account, deselect the “Linked” checkbox next to the login provider you would like to disconnect. After you unlink, you will no longer be able to sign into your account using that login provider. Note that you cannot remove the login provider you used to sign into your current gameplay session.
Updating login providers:
You may update any of your login providers (e.g. change the Facebook or Google account to which you are connected) at any time, by unlinking the account you no longer want, and re-linking your desired account. Keep in mind that to do so, you will need to have a secondary login provider, as you are unable to unlink all login methods from your account at one time.
